Civic is a blockchain-based identity management solution that gives individuals and businesses the tools they need to control and protect personal identity information.nThe Civic ecosystem is enabled by a unique utility token known as the Civic token (CVC), which is used for the settlement of identity-related transactions between Civic participants such as between a customer and service provider. Civic allows businesses to onboard users faster using its AI-powered verification system
